The Allmedia logo presents a clean, contemporary visual identity that immediately communicates its connection to communication, technology and creative services. The wordmark "allmedia" is rendered in a smooth, rounded lowercase typeface, suggesting accessibility, friendliness and modernity. The stylized lettering uses a custom sans‑serif form with slightly italicized tension, giving the sense of movement and digital flow. By avoiding capital letters, the logo creates an informal, open impression, aligning with brands that want to be perceived as collaborative and easy to approach. The typography itself becomes a core element of brand recognition, as the unique letter shapes create a distinct silhouette that is easily remembered across print and digital environments.

Color plays a central role in the impact of the Allmedia logo. The wordmark is set in a soft yet vivid violet tone, a color family often associated with creativity, imagination and innovation. Violet bridges the emotional warmth of red and the calm rationality of blue, which is highly suitable for a company working at the intersection of storytelling, technology and strategic communication. To the right of the wordmark, a series of light blue elliptical forms create an abstract emblem that complements the typography. This cool blue shade conveys clarity, trust and professionalism, balancing the expressive character of the violet lettering. The two‑color palette is simple enough to be practical yet distinctive enough to stand out in crowded media environments.

The abstract emblem in the Allmedia logo is composed of several overlapping ovals that look like stylized droplets or ripples. This motif suggests the idea of messages spreading outward, much like waves traveling through water when a stone is thrown in. For a media‑oriented business, this is a powerful visual metaphor: content, campaigns and communication initiatives generate expanding circles of influence. The varying sizes and orientations of the ovals introduce dynamism and energy, echoing the constant motion and evolution of the media landscape. Positioned to the right of the wordmark, these forms feel like an extension or "burst" emerging from the brand name itself, visually reinforcing the concept that Allmedia is the source from which ideas and stories radiate.

From a brand strategy standpoint, the Allmedia logo is designed to be versatile across formats and channels. The relatively horizontal composition works well in website headers, app interfaces, broadcast lower thirds, digital banners and printed collateral such as business cards, letterheads and outdoor signage. The simplified forms and limited color palette allow for easy reproduction in both full‑color and single‑color versions, ensuring clarity at small sizes, on mobile screens or in monochrome environments. The logo’s combination of geometric precision and smooth curves mirrors the dual nature of a media company that must balance technical execution—production, distribution, analytics—with artistic expression—storytelling, design, and creative concepting.

As a corporate symbol, the Allmedia logo effectively communicates the brand’s positioning as a comprehensive provider of media‑related services. The name itself, "Allmedia," implies coverage across multiple channels and formats: digital platforms, video, audio, print, events and emerging interactive technologies. The design supports this claim by feeling both contemporary and adaptable, free of dated design clichés or overly complex graphics. This enables the company to maintain a consistent identity even as specific offerings or technologies change over time. Altogether, the synergy of the flowing wordmark, the violet and blue color system, and the ripple‑like icon creates a cohesive visual language that tells a story of reach, connection and creative impact—qualities that are essential for any brand operating in today’s fast‑moving media ecosystem.
